Schools Reopen Along J&K Border Areas After Nearly Two Weeks

Joyful Scenes as Students Return to Classrooms

Diplomat Correspondent

Poonch / Rajouri,(DD): After remaining closed for nearly two weeks due to intense cross-border shelling, schools along the Indo-Pak border in Jammu and Kashmir reopened today bringing a wave of relief and joy to students and parents alike.

Students were seen entering classrooms with visible excitement as academic activities resumed in several border villages, including those in the Poonch and Rajouri districts.

Teachers greeted students warmly, and special morning assemblies were organized in many schools to address safety concerns and uplift morale.

According to officials, the decision to reopen schools was made following a marked improvement in the security situation and a period of calm along the Line of Control (LoC).

“The situation is being closely monitored, and schools have been instructed to remain vigilant,” said one official.

Parents, who had been deeply concerned for the safety of their children, expressed relief at the return to normalcy. “We are thankful to the administration for prioritizing our children’s safety and ensuring the resumption of education,” said a local resident.

The Education Department confirmed that contingency measures remain in place in case of any emergency, and coordination with security forces continues to ensure the safety of students in sensitive areas(DD)
